Magnetic Resonance Imaging (MRI) is a non-invasive medical imaging technique that has become indispensable in diagnosing a wide range of neurological conditions. When it comes to the brain, an MRI scan provides detailed, high-resolution images that help doctors and specialists detect and monitor various brain-related issues, from tumors to strokes to degenerative diseases like Alzheimer's.

What is an MRI Brain Scan?

An MRI brain scan uses strong magnetic fields and radio waves to create detailed images of the brain's structure. Unlike X-rays or CT scans, which rely on ionizing radiation, MRI does not use radiation, making it a safer option for repeated use. The process involves the patient lying inside a cylindrical machine with a magnetic field. The machine generates images by detecting signals from the body's hydrogen atoms, particularly those in water molecules, which are abundant in soft tissues like the brain.

These signals are processed by a computer to produce highly detailed images of brain tissues, allowing physicians to examine the brain’s anatomy in various planes, including axial (horizontal), coronal (vertical), and sagittal (side view) perspectives.

How Does MRI Work?

The MRI machine’s powerful magnet causes hydrogen nuclei (protons) in the body’s water molecules to align with the magnetic field. A radio frequency pulse is then applied to knock these protons out of alignment. When the pulse is turned off, the protons return to their original position, emitting energy in the process. This energy is detected by sensors in the MRI machine, which generates an image of the tissue structure based on the signals' frequency and intensity. The resulting images are more detailed than those produced by other imaging techniques like X-rays or CT scans.

Applications of MRI Brain Scans

MRI brain scans are crucial in detecting a wide array of neurological conditions. Some of the common reasons why a doctor might order an MRI of the brain include:

  1. Brain Tumors: MRI is one of the most effective imaging methods for detecting brain tumors, both benign and malignant. The high resolution of the images allows doctors to identify abnormal growths, locate tumors, and assess their size and type. This information is crucial for planning treatments such as surgery, radiation therapy, or chemotherapy.
  2. Stroke: A stroke occurs when there is a disruption in blood flow to part of the brain, leading to brain cell death. An MRI can detect areas of brain damage due to stroke and help doctors identify the type (ischemic or hemorrhagic). MRI is particularly helpful in detecting early signs of a stroke, allowing for quicker intervention and better outcomes.
  3. Multiple Sclerosis (MS): MRI scans are essential in diagnosing and monitoring MS, a chronic autoimmune disease that affects the central nervous system. MRI can identify the presence of lesions, or plaques, in the brain and spinal cord, which are characteristic of MS. Monitoring these lesions helps doctors track the progression of the disease and adjust treatments accordingly.
  4. Epilepsy: MRI scans can reveal structural abnormalities in the brain that might be contributing to seizures. It is particularly useful in identifying causes of epilepsy such as brain malformations, tumors, or scar tissue resulting from previous brain injuries or surgeries.
  5. Neurodegenerative Diseases: MRI scans are also valuable in diagnosing conditions such as Alzheimer's disease, Parkinson's disease, and Huntington’s disease. In Alzheimer’s disease, for example, MRI can reveal atrophy (shrinkage) in key areas of the brain responsible for memory, such as the hippocampus.
  6. Head Injuries: After a traumatic brain injury (TBI), MRI can be used to assess the extent of the damage. It helps identify contusions, bleeding, or swelling in the brain, which may not be visible on CT scans.

Advantages of MRI Over Other Imaging Techniques

MRI offers several advantages over other imaging techniques like CT scans:

  • No Radiation: Unlike X-rays or CT scans, MRI does not use ionizing radiation, making it safer for patients, especially those who may require multiple scans over time.
  • Higher Resolution: MRI provides much more detailed images, which can help doctors detect even small abnormalities that might be missed with other imaging methods.
  • Soft Tissue Imaging: MRI excels at imaging soft tissues like the brain, spinal cord, muscles, and organs. This makes it an invaluable tool in detecting neurological conditions.

Preparing for an MRI Brain Scan

In most cases, an MRI brain scan is straightforward and does not require significant preparation. However, there are some things patients should be aware of:

  • Clothing: Patients will typically be asked to remove any clothing with metal zippers or buttons, as metal can interfere with the magnetic field.
  • Contrasts: Sometimes, a contrast dye (gadolinium) is injected into the bloodstream to enhance the images. This allows the doctor to see more detailed views of blood vessels, tumors, or infections.
  • Claustrophobia: The MRI machine can be tight and confining. If a patient feels anxious in small spaces, they may be given a mild sedative to help them relax during the procedure.

Risks and Limitations

While MRI scans are generally safe, there are a few risks and limitations to consider. Patients with certain implants, such as pacemakers, cochlear implants, or certain metal objects, may not be able to undergo MRI due to the strong magnetic fields. Additionally, though rare, some individuals may have allergic reactions to the contrast material.
